- 注册时间
 - 2012-9-14
 - 最后登录
 - 2013-6-24
 - 阅读权限
 - 70
 - 积分
 - 1297
 - 精华
 - 1
 - 帖子
 - 324
  
 
 
 
   
 | 
| 
 
 ERP是一套软件 
如果没有先期的培训,直接就上手用,这样的感觉可能是最真实的,如果用Oracle ERP的朋友更可以这样说:ERP是一套比较别扭的软件,原因如下: 
界面好像比较特别(特别是和微软office有棱有角比较) 
运行速度有点慢哦(比excel慢多了,比用友也慢,有的时候也并不是慢,就是感觉反应迟钝) 
报表功能需要改进的地方多(运行一个报表还需要request) 
要输入的信息多了,工作效率下降了。 
 
如果你只有以上的感觉,你对erp也停留在软件角度,其实ERP最精华的在于其理念,这个词语也太深奥了吧。其实用什么方式来实现并不重要,无非就是java,vc,vb或者其他软件开发语言的一种,重要的是为什么要这样实现。下面我们从软件角度来看一下Oracle ERP软件设计的特点: 
1、整个软件庞大。一个用友2万个表,更多视图的系统,你说庞大不庞大。 
2、取其一个小模块分析,感觉软件设计水平一般,但是又挑不出太多毛病。(从软件设计的角度来讲,个人感觉如果你有能力来设计一个有10个表以上的系统你应该有一些自信,但是Oracle ERP有2万多个表,如果要你去设计我想你会没有头绪的,但是oracle的软件工程师作到了,并且看上去很美,呵呵虽然有一些bug,从软件设计角度学习的话,建议直接把这些表结构记住或者加以分析,以后设计任何系统拿来用就行了,或者直接照搬,不说100分,85分总是有的。) 
3、程序运行最小单元为请求。这些请求可以是系统标准的,也可以是自己开发的,总之在Oracle ERP系统要实现任何事情都要运行请求。 
4、核心开发语言为PL/SQL,外围开发工具有report,form,ofa(现在还不懂),ame(作动态审批的,现在还不会),workflow(用过)。 
5、感觉需要学习的东西永无止境。想想这是Oracle几千个工程师,耗费十几年的开发成果你也就认了吧,从此不在想都学会,而是学多少是多少了。 
 
ERP系统给我们的启发 
财务系统原来是会计的信息系统, 
人力资源系统包含薪酬,培训,考勤,基础信息,高级福利。 
销售订单有如下流程:报价(CRM范畴),审批(灵活的设置,可以包含管理层,财务,信用控制),下达订单,登记订单,发货,确认收入等等。 
预算:预算是对实际业务的推测,所以预算数据的预测要尽可能的贴近实际的模式,收入的预测要让收入产生部门预测,部门费用需要部门经理提供,如果要想精细化预算,一些利息收入都需要财务部预算。并且作好预算一个excel表格就够了,但是部门多了可能就比较麻烦了。 |   
 
  
 |